Subject: [PATCH 0/5] x86, mm: PTI Global page fixes for 4.17

There have been a number of reports about issues with the patches that
restore the Global PTE bit when using KPIT.  This set resolves all of
the issues that have been reported.

These have been pushed out to a git tree where 0day should be chewing
on them.  Considering the troubles thus far, we should probably wait
for 0day to spend _some_ time on these fixes before these get merged.
